A web-based GTFS editing framework. THIS PROJECT IS DEPRECATED. See https://github.com/ibi-group/datatools-ui for current version.

Overview

GTFS Editor is a web-based framework designed for editing General Transit Feed Specification (GTFS) data. It provides a user-friendly interface that allows transport agencies and developers to easily manage and modify their transit data files. This tool aims to streamline the process of creating and maintaining accurate GTFS datasets, ensuring that public transit information is readily available and reliable.

Features

  • User-Friendly Interface: The platform offers an intuitive design that makes it easy for users of all skill levels to navigate and edit GTFS files.

  • Web-Based Accessibility: Being a web application, GTFS Editor can be accessed from any device with an internet connection, ensuring that users can edit their data on the go.

  • Real-Time Updates: Changes made to GTFS feeds are reflected in real time, allowing for immediate updates and corrections to transit information.

  • Collaboration Tools: The framework supports collaborative editing, enabling multiple users to work on GTFS files simultaneously, promoting teamwork.

  • Validation Features: GTFS Editor includes validation checks to help users identify and correct errors in their datasets before finalizing submissions.
